Résumé
On a stormy night in Dayton, Ohio, fourteen-year-old Micah Turner and his younger sister Alana discover an old leather book hidden among their family's belongings. When a sudden power outage leaves them alone with it, a single touch pulls them into a journey they never imagined. In an instant, the ordinary world disappears. The siblings find themselves in Jerusalem during the final hours of Jesus' life - witnessing the Last Supper, the washing of the disciples' feet, the betrayal in the garden, the trial, the crucifixion, and the moment that changed history forever: the empty tomb.
They are not there to change the past. They are there to understand it. As the events unfold before their eyes, Micah and Alana come face to face with sacrifice, humility, suffering, forgiveness, and hope - not as distant Bible stories, but as real moments lived in real time. When they return home, nothing around them has changed. But everything within them has. Thoughtful, reverent, and deeply moving, this powerful story brings the final days of Jesus to life through the eyes of modern young witnesses.
Perfect for readers, families, and audiobook listeners, it offers a fresh and meaningful way to experience the heart of the Gospel - and a reminder that the story of those hours still shapes lives today.
